WILLEMSTAD - In the first week of November, the 3x3 School Sports Basketball Tournament was held with great enthusiasm. A sporting event that this year brought together 14 teams of four students from different schools. With sportsmanship and teamwork as a guiding principle, the teams made it a spectacular competition.

After a day full of intensive matches, the Divi Divi School was crowned champion of the tournament and thus deserves the honor of representing Curaçao at the Interinsulair Games, the inter-islands games in March 2025. Second place went to the Johan van Walbeeckschool, followed by the Van Houteschool in third place.
The tournament also had several special awards. The 'Fair Play' Award was presented to Sint Fransiscus College for their exemplary sportsmanship. The title of 'Most Valuable Staff' went to Kolegio Sta Clara, and the excellent performance of Ayden Levy Paula of the Divi Divi School was rewarded with the title of 'Most Valuable Player'.
